According to the FDA Adverse Event Reporting System (FAERS), 551 reports of Akathisia have been filed in association with HALOPERIDOL (Haloperidol). This represents 3.4% of all adverse event reports for HALOPERIDOL.

How Dangerous Is Akathisia From HALOPERIDOL?

Of the 551 reports, 8 (1.5%) resulted in death, 318 (57.7%) required hospitalization, and 13 (2.4%) were considered life-threatening.

Is Akathisia Listed in the Official Label?

Yes, Akathisia is listed as a known adverse reaction in the official FDA drug label for HALOPERIDOL.
